Full Description

Set into a SE-facing slope is a circular stone-walled hut about 9m in diameter between the centres of a wall spread to an indeterminate width. SE arc is mutilated and the entrance is not evident.
Some 30 m to NE on a shelf is another circular hut measuring about 11m in diameter in between centres of an ill-defined peat-covered wall, mutilated in S. The ill-defined entrance is in E arc.
There is no trace of contemporary cultivation.
Surveyed at 1/10 000. Visited by OS (A A) 6 April 1972.

(ND 2548 4440) Hut Circles (NR) OS 1:10,000 map, (1976)
